About The Position

The Department of Mechanical & Aerospace Engineering at the University of Houston seeks a non-tenure track Research Assistant Professor to join Professor Pradeep Sharma's lab, beginning Fall 2025 (or as negotiated). We seek a candidate with strong research experience in homogenization, metamaterials, fractional calculus, and flexoelectricity. Responsibilities include leading independent and collaborative research, publishing in top journals, mentoring undergraduate and graduate students, and contributing to externally funded projects. A PhD in Mechanical Engineering or related fields is required, and prior post-doctoral experience is strongly desired. The ideal candidate will have demonstrated expertise in mathematical modeling or computational mechanics and the ability to work across disciplines. To apply, submit a cover letter, CV, research statement, and three reference contacts via the UH careers portal. Official transcripts are required for a faculty appointment and will be requested upon selection of the final candidates.
